AB  - If the incorporation of organic matter from treated plots microbiological preparations can be significantly affected by changes in the microbial community of mineralization significantly bulky organic matter. The aim of the study was to determine the basic parameters of soil biogenicity before sowing soybeans on the parcels where the corn was pre-sown under the following fertilization variants: 1. Mineral fertilizer 100 kg N / ha; 2. Corn stalks; 3. Corn stalks + 80 kgN / ha; 4. Corn stalks + 80 kgN / ha +20 lit / ha EM Aktiv. At the beginning of vegetation, microbial soil characteristics up to a depth of 0-20 cm were determined according to the number of different physiological and systemic groups of microorganisms The total number of microorganisms as well as the number of tested microorganism groups had the highest values in variant 4. Given that the synthesis of humus is a long slow process, it can be concluded that the cultivation of maize and the introduction of different groups of microorganisms can affect significant processes in the soil.

AB  - Creation of new genotypes can be realized by using conventional plant breeding and recently by using new biotechnology. Classical breeding technology represents long-term process of genotype creation. New biotechnological methods make possible to overcome this problem and develop transgenic plants for specific utilization. Application of new technology makes it possible to transfer gene to the crop plants by genetic manipulations encoding the desirable traits and developing new genetically modified plants. In this review paper data on research of genetically modified organisms, development of new technology in plant breeding and possibility of its application and intellectual property rights protection in plant breeding will be presented.

AB  - Fifty wheat genotypes from different selection centers of Yugoslavia and world were analysed. The experiment for this investigation was performed in a randomized block design in three replications on the experimental field of the Center for Small Grains, Kragujevac and during two year which differed in climate conditions. The 60 plants of each cultivar were analyzed. The protein content was analysed by Kjeldahl method, and sedimentation value by Zeleny method. The results were calculated by analysis of variance, and components of variance (genetic, interaction, environment, phenotypic) were calculated from analysis of variance. Heritability was calculated as a ratio of genetic/phenotypic variance. High significant differences for grain protein content and sedimentation value at all investigated cultivars were established. High values for grain protein content from 14.4 % in Jugoslavija cultivar to 18.1 % in Hart cv., and sedimentation value from 25.5 ml in Brock cv. and Florida cv. to 70.5 ml in Bankut 1205 cv. were established. The broad-sense heritability of grain protein content was low (h2=33.2%), and of sedimentation value was high (h2=90.0%). The highest percentage of the whole phenotypic variability, was assigned to the cultivar/year interaction (58.54 %), while only 16.46 % were assigned to genetic factors. Higher impact of genotype (81.5 %) than environment (17.9 %) for the sedimentation value was found by phenotypic variance analysis.
